【textarea的属性】在HTML中,`
一、常用属性说明
| 属性名称 | 描述 | 是否必填 | 示例 |
| `rows` | 定义文本区域的可见行数 | 否 | `rows="5"` |
| `cols` | 定义文本区域的可见列数 | 否 | `cols="30"` |
| `name` | 为表单元素指定名称,用于提交数据 | 否 | `name="message"` |
| `value` | 设置或返回文本区域的初始值 | 否 | `value="欢迎留言!"` |
| `placeholder` | 提示用户输入内容的简短说明 | 否 | `placeholder="请输入您的留言..."` |
| `disabled` | 禁用文本区域,用户无法输入 | 否 | `disabled` |
| `readonly` | 设置文本区域为只读,用户不能修改内容 | 否 | `readonly` |
| `required` | 指定该字段为必填项,表单提交时验证 | 否 | `required` |
二、使用建议
- `rows` 和 `cols`:这两个属性控制文本区域的显示大小,但实际效果可能因浏览器而异,建议结合CSS进行更精确的布局控制。
- `placeholder`:提供提示信息,提升用户体验,但不替代 `label` 标签。
- `disabled` 与 `readonly`:两者都限制用户输入,但 `disabled` 的值不会随表单提交,而 `readonly` 的值会提交。
- `required`:适用于表单验证,确保用户必须填写该字段。
三、总结
`


